Abstract

본 발명은 플라즈마 디스플레이 패널에 관한 것으로, 셀크기를 작게 하여 디스플레이 특성을 좋게 하기 위한 것이다.B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a plasma display panel, wherein the cell size is made small to improve display characteristics.

본 발명은 투명절연기판상에 상부전극이 형성된 상부기판과, 투명절연기판상에 상기 상부전극과 직각을 이루며 다수개의 하부전극이 형성되고 상기 하부전극 사이에 격벽이 형성되고, 상기 격벽의 중간에 보조전극이 형성된 하부기판을 포함하여 이루어진 플라즈마 디스플레이 패널을 제공함으로써 최대한 작게 셀을 제거 설계할 수 있도록 동일면적에 많은 셀을 형성할 수 있게 함으로써 디스플레이 특성을 향상시킨다.According to an embodiment of the present invention, an upper substrate having an upper electrode formed on a transparent insulating substrate, a plurality of lower electrodes formed at right angles to the upper electrode on a transparent insulating substrate, and partition walls formed between the lower electrodes, By providing a plasma display panel including a lower substrate on which an auxiliary electrode is formed, it is possible to form a large number of cells in the same area so that cells can be designed to be removed as small as possible, thereby improving display characteristics.

Claims (2)

투명절연기판상에 상부전극이 형성된 상부기판과, 투명절연기판상에 상기 상부전극과 직각을 이루며 다수개의 하부전극이 형성되고 상기 하부전극 사이에 격벽이 형성되고, 상기 격벽의 중간에 보조전극이 형성된 하부기판을 포함하여 이루어진 것을 특징으로 하는 플라즈마 디스플레이 패널구조.An upper substrate having an upper electrode formed on the transparent insulating substrate, a plurality of lower electrodes formed at right angles to the upper electrode on the transparent insulating substrate, and partition walls formed between the lower electrodes, and an auxiliary electrode disposed in the middle of the partition walls. Plasma display panel structure comprising a lower substrate formed. 제1항에 있어서, 상기 보조전극은 이웃하는 양옆의 하부전극에 동시에 보조전극의 역할을 하도록 상부전극과 하나의 하부전극으로 이루어지는 단위셀 2개당 하나씩 형성된 것을 특징으로 하는 플라즈마 디스플레이 패널구조.The plasma display panel structure as claimed in claim 1, wherein the auxiliary electrodes are formed in two unit cells each consisting of an upper electrode and a lower electrode so as to simultaneously serve as an auxiliary electrode on both adjacent lower electrodes.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
